The ingredients needed to make Sloppy Joes with Meatballs:
  1. Use Meatball #1
  2. You need 1/2 pound pork bulk sausage
  3. Use 2 tablespoons fennel seed
  4. You need Meatball #2
  5. Take 1/4 pound pork bulk sausage
  6. Take 1 tablespoon Italian seasonings
  7. Use Meatball #3
  8. Provide 1/4 pound pork bulk sausage
  9. Take 1 tablespoon Italian seasonings
  10. Use 2 tablespoons grated Parmesan
  11. Get 1 teaspoon granulated garlic powder
  12. You need Sloppy Joe
  13. You need 2 pound ground beef
  14. Use 1 tablespoon minced garlic
  15. Take 1 teaspoon salt
  16. Prepare 1 teaspoon ground black pepper
  17. Prepare 1 cup chopped tomatoes
  18. Provide 1-1/2 cup diced onion
  19. Use 15 ounces tomato sauce
  20. Provide 2 tablespoons tomato paste
  21. Take 1 tablespoon dijon mustard
  22. Take 1 tablespoon yellow prepared mustard
  23. You need 1 tablespoon country French dressing I used Ken's Steakhouse
  24. Use 2 tablespoons capers
  25. Provide 2 tablespoons sugar
  26. Take Bread
  27. Take As needed hoagie bun
  28. Get 2 tablespoons mayonnaise optional
  29. Prepare As needed kosher pickle
  30. Provide To taste cayenne pepper optional
Steps to make Sloppy Joes with Meatballs:
  1. Take half the sausage and add the fennel seed. Form into tiny meatballs.
  2. Take the other half of the sausage add the Italian spices. Use half the mixture to form meatballs.
  3. Add Parmesan cheese and garlic to the last part of sausage mixed with Italian seasonings. Now fry them in batches. No need in keeping them separate this is going to give you layers of flavors.
  4. Turn as needed if you don't get them done now it's ok they will finish cooking in the sauce when you add them later. Just make sure to get a good cook on the outside to make them firm.
  5. After you set aside the meatballs. Add the ground beef to the pan. Dice the onion. Add the onion to the beef and brown. Chop the beef as it cooks. This will make the beef be more plentiful in the sauce for a more meaty sloppy Joe.
  6. Chop the tomatoes, minced garlic, salt, and pepper. Salt the tomatoes and add to the ground beef. Stir and sauté for 7 minutes.
  7. Add the two mustards, and the french dressing. Add the meatballs and stir well.
  8. After8 minutes add the tomato sauce, sugar, and simmer covered for 12 minutes. Add the tomato paste, and capers, and stir well. Simmer 3 minutes the sprinkle in the red wine vinegar. Cover simmer 20 minutes. Stir occasionally. If the ground beef is high fat skim the top with a spoon.
  9. Let rest 15 minutes covered. Add mayonnaise, cayenne pepper, and pickle to your buns add the sloppy joe mix. Serve, I hope you enjoy!!!!
